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 4,678 with 2,911 female students and 1,767 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Marymount University has the most enrolled students of 3,711, while Fairfax University of America has the least number of students of 43 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 3,033 with 1,760 female students and 1,273 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Marymount University has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 2,275, while Fairfax University of America has the least number of undergraduate students of 11.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 1,645 with 1,151 female students and 494 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Marymount University has the most enrolled graduate students of 1,436, while Fairfax University of America has the least number of graduate students of 32.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 3,022 students, 255 students (8.44%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 940 students (31.11%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 1,613 students, 712 students (44.14%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 310 students (19.22%) have learned from at least one online course.
